• Home
  • Raw
  • Download

Lines Matching refs:faddr

613 int create_unix_domain_server_socket(UpstreamAddr &faddr,  in create_unix_domain_server_socket()  argument
617 std::begin(iaddrs), std::end(iaddrs), [&faddr](const InheritedAddr &ia) { in create_unix_domain_server_socket()
618 return !ia.used && ia.host_unix && ia.host == faddr.host; in create_unix_domain_server_socket()
622 LOG(NOTICE) << "Listening on UNIX domain socket " << faddr.host in create_unix_domain_server_socket()
623 << (faddr.tls ? ", tls" : ""); in create_unix_domain_server_socket()
625 faddr.fd = (*found).fd; in create_unix_domain_server_socket()
626 faddr.hostport = StringRef::from_lit("localhost"); in create_unix_domain_server_socket()
661 if (faddr.host.size() + 1 > sizeof(addr.un.sun_path)) { in create_unix_domain_server_socket()
662 LOG(FATAL) << "UNIX domain socket path " << faddr.host << " is too long > " in create_unix_domain_server_socket()
668 std::copy_n(faddr.host.c_str(), faddr.host.size() + 1, addr.un.sun_path); in create_unix_domain_server_socket()
671 unlink(faddr.host.c_str()); in create_unix_domain_server_socket()
691 LOG(NOTICE) << "Listening on UNIX domain socket " << faddr.host in create_unix_domain_server_socket()
692 << (faddr.tls ? ", tls" : ""); in create_unix_domain_server_socket()
694 faddr.fd = fd; in create_unix_domain_server_socket()
695 faddr.hostport = StringRef::from_lit("localhost"); in create_unix_domain_server_socket()
702 int create_tcp_server_socket(UpstreamAddr &faddr, in create_tcp_server_socket() argument
710 auto service = util::utos(faddr.port); in create_tcp_server_socket()
712 hints.ai_family = faddr.family; in create_tcp_server_socket()
720 faddr.host == StringRef::from_lit("*") ? nullptr : faddr.host.c_str(); in create_tcp_server_socket()
732 LOG(FATAL) << "Unable to get IPv" << (faddr.family == AF_INET ? "4" : "6") in create_tcp_server_socket()
733 << " address for " << faddr.host << ", port " << faddr.port in create_tcp_server_socket()
753 [&host, &faddr](const InheritedAddr &ia) { in create_tcp_server_socket()
756 ia.port == faddr.port; in create_tcp_server_socket()
795 if (faddr.family == AF_INET6) { in create_tcp_server_socket()
850 LOG(FATAL) << "Listening " << (faddr.family == AF_INET ? "IPv4" : "IPv6") in create_tcp_server_socket()
856 faddr.fd = fd; in create_tcp_server_socket()
857 faddr.hostport = util::make_http_hostport(mod_config()->balloc, in create_tcp_server_socket()
858 StringRef{host.data()}, faddr.port); in create_tcp_server_socket()
860 LOG(NOTICE) << "Listening on " << faddr.hostport in create_tcp_server_socket()
861 << (faddr.tls ? ", tls" : ""); in create_tcp_server_socket()